Common Sports Betting Futures Mistakes To Avoid

Sports book futures bets are an increasing popular and potentially profitable way to wager on the outcome of a full season. There’s a few common mistakes that novice players make that can be easily avoided by paying attention to the following:

Don’t bet at the first place you look: In other words, shop around for the best price. This is essential to all aspects of sports betting, but especially important with futures wagers. You’ll find more disparity between prices from book to book on futures than any other betting proposition. From a theoretical standpoint, a little work can yield much better value. Roller Girls Bring A Dead Sport Into The 21st Century

Roller Derby has been around for years and was a staple of the early days of television. It was similar to its better known counterpart, pro wrestling and was seen on many of the same low powered UHF stations in the same bad timeslots. It had a similar borderline sleazy group of promoters and businessman that was common in the regional territory era of pro wrestling. Roller derby didn’t have the success or popularity that pro wrestling did. There was a serious athletic component to be sure, but the dim witted storylines made pro wrestling look like Shakespeare. Taking Some Time Off In Taba, Egypt

Located in the northern region, Taba Egypt rests along the Gulf of Aqaba in the Red Sea. Bordering Israel, it is the perfect weekend getaway for residents and visitors of both Egypt and Israel.

A couple of years ago you wouldn’t have found much here except the opulent Hilton and the bus stop, but development is slowly arriving in Taba, and there are at least quite a number of cafes in town. Twenty kilometers south of Taba the new development of Taba Heights also signifies that development money is slowly starting to siphon into the area.
